How much do vehicle operations man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for vehicle operations manager in Middlebury, VT is $66,159.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,700.00 and $80,800.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a vehicle operations manager?

To thrive as a Vehicle Operations Manager, you need expertise in fleet management, logistics, and maintenance, often supported by a degree in business,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with fleet management software, GPS tracking systems, and compliance regulations is typically required.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and effective communication skills are vital for coordinating teams and resolving operational challenges. These abilities ensure efficient vehicle utilization, regulatory compliance, and smooth day-to-day operations within the organization.

What are some common challenges faced by vehicle operations managers in coordinating fleet maintenance and scheduling?

Vehicle Operations Managers often encounter challenges in balancing vehicle availability with maintenance schedules, especially when managing a large or diverse fleet. Unexpected breakdowns or urgent repairs can disrupt planned routes and require quick decision-making to reassign vehicles or adjust schedules. Effective communication with drivers, maintenance teams, and dispatchers is crucial to minimize downtime and ensure operational efficiency. Utilizing fleet management software can help streamline scheduling, but adapting to rapidly changing demands remains a key part of the role.

What does a vehicle operations manager do?

A vehicle operations manager oversees the daily functions of a fleet of vehicles, including scheduling maintenance, ensuring safety compliance, managing drivers, and optimizing routes for efficiency. They often use fleet management software and require strong organizational and leadership skills to coordinate operations effectively.

Job description

The Operations Driver's primary purpose is to provide driving services to support waste and recycling operations and snow removal. This position also provides support as needed to various work groups within the Operations Department to assist with carrying out the departments work in a nimble, efficient and streamlined manner.

This is a full time, benefits eligible, hourly position with a hiring range of $$20.52-$24.27 per hour.

Core Responsibilities:

  • Operates college trash, recycling and compost collection trucks, loads and transports trash, food waste, ash and recyclables to designated locations.
  • Operates forklift, bucket loader, and associated equipment to load/unload trucks/tractor trailers and to process materials.
  • Operates equipment for summer and winter grounds maintenance.
  • Attends required hazardous waste/material handling training in order to assist with universal, hazardous, and oily waste collections, storage, and shipping to ensure proper handling, storage, and shipping.
  • Performs daily pre and post trip vehicle inspections, routine maintenance, and maintains accurate records to ensure vehicles are compliant with state and federal laws and remain safe for operation.
  • Inspects, maintains, and sets up collection containers to support routine waste college and event support and to ensure collection containers present a professional image.
  • Performs other duties as assigned to assist department in obtaining and maintaining its mission including but not limited to: snow removal, event set-up and clean-up, truck loading and unloading and grounds maintenance

Requirements

  • High school diploma preferred.
  • Must have valid driver's license and a minimum of 2 years driving experience, and ability to obtain a Middlebury College license. A good driving record and good driving skills are required. Equipment operation experience is required.
  • Experience operating bucket loaders, back-hoes, fork-lifts and snow plows is preferred.
  • Demonstrates professional communication skills with ability to follow oral and written instructions.
  • Ability to establish and maintain positive working relations with supervisors, fellow workers, students, and the rest of College community and supply/equipment vendors.
  • Ability to develop and follow a schedule and demonstrates excellent time management and organizational skills.
  • Knowledge of safe working and lifting practices and procedures.
  • Must be willing to attend RCRA and DOT training and pass associated tests.

Physical Demands and Working Conditions:

Physical abilities include: Frequent, lifting, bending, twisting, kneeling, squatting, walking and stair /ladder climbing required. Ability to perform manual tasks requiring moderate physical strength. Work is performed inside and outdoors in varying weather conditions. Good attendance is very important. Must be available to work flexible shifts and overtime. Ability to work Saturdays and Sundays as part of a regular or rotating work shift. Must be a self-starter with the ability to work independently.
